Falls Church Office Property Acquired for $27.6M

Monday Properties, a dynamic real estate investment firm and industry-leading developer, today announced its acquisition of 3141 Fairview Park, located in the Merrifield submarket of Falls Church, Virginia, for $27.6 million. The 184,000 square foot office building is situated in one of the premier Northern Virginia office parks within the Capital Beltway where tenants will have unrivaled access to the region’s major road network via I-66, direct exit ramps off the I-495 Beltway, and accessibility off Route 50.

James Cassidy and Jud Ryan of Newmark represented the seller. Monday Properties represented itself, with Vice President of Acquisitions and Capital Transactions Cliff Cummings, leading the acquisition.

Fairview Park is an oasis inside the Beltway that offers unique outdoor amenities, such as extensive landscaping and water features, a 17-acre lake, and 2.5 miles of wooded jogging trails. It also shares a courtyard with the Marriott Fairview Park hotel, which is undergoing significant renovations this year. 3141 Fairview offers the opportunity to create an unmatched work, live and play experience with a full renovation of the “HUB,” a 5,000 square foot indoor/outdoor amenity opportunity for an exceptional café, catering, lounge and tenant entertainment experience. The capital repositioning plan will also include a new fitness/wellness center and conferencing and collaboration zones off the first-floor entrance and lobby.
